Dozzell Wins Cap as England Win
Thursday, 2nd Apr 2015 20:49

Academy schoolboy Andre Dozzell won his seventh cap as England’s U16s beat Turkey 1-0 in their second game at the Montaigu Tournament in France this evening, Arsenal's Reiss Nelson scoring the winning goal eight minutes from time.

Central midfielder Dozzell, 15, played the full 80 minutes, having been a second-half sub in the 4-1 victory over Mexico in the opening match on Tuesday.

England complete their group fixtures with a game against the Ivory Coast on Saturday, then take on one of France, Brazil, Belgium or Morocco from the other group in the play-off stage of the competition.
